diff --git a/gax-grpc/src/main/java/com/google/api/gax/grpc/InstantiatingGrpcChannelProvider.java b/gax-grpc/src/main/java/com/google/api/gax/grpc/InstantiatingGrpcChannelProvider.java index d441a0c9a..1aeb6b179 100644 --- a/gax-grpc/src/main/java/com/google/api/gax/grpc/InstantiatingGrpcChannelProvider.java +++ b/gax-grpc/src/main/java/com/google/api/gax/grpc/InstantiatingGrpcChannelProvider.java @@ -339,7 +339,8 @@ && isOnComputeEngine()) { isDirectPathXdsEnabled = Boolean.parseBoolean(envProvider.getenv(DIRECT_PATH_ENV_ENABLE_XDS)); if (isDirectPathXdsEnabled) { // google-c2p resolver target must not have a port number - builder = ComputeEngineChannelBuilder.forTarget("google-c2p:///" + serviceAddress); + builder = + ComputeEngineChannelBuilder.forTarget("google-c2p-experimental:///" + serviceAddress); } else { builder = ComputeEngineChannelBuilder.forAddress(serviceAddress, port); builder.defaultServiceConfig(directPathServiceConfig);